IEEE 2418.7-2021 is a standard focused on the use of blockchain in supply chain finance, offering technical guidance for computing and processing environments where transaction visibility and payment coordination matter. It addresses how distributed ledger approaches may support finance workflows tied to goods movement, invoicing, and settlement. For organizations working across engineering, operations, and financial systems, IEEE 2418.7-2021 helps frame a more consistent approach to blockchain-enabled supply chain finance.

Overview of IEEE 2418.7-2021

This standard provides a structured reference for applying blockchain concepts to supply chain finance processes. In practical terms, it sits at the intersection of computing and processing, general engineering topics, and financial workflow integration. IEEE 2418.7-2021 is useful when teams need a common technical baseline for evaluating how ledger-based records, transaction states, and shared data access may support financing activities linked to supply chains. It is intended to improve clarity around implementation and coordination.

Typical use cases

IEEE 2418.7-2021 may be used when designing platforms that connect suppliers, buyers, logistics records, and financing participants through a blockchain-based workflow. Typical applications can include invoice tracking, trade finance support, shipment-related payment triggers, and shared record verification across multiple parties. It is especially relevant for systems that need auditable transaction history, synchronized data exchange, or more predictable handoffs between operational and financial processes in supply chain environments.

Why it matters

This standard matters because supply chain finance depends on trustworthy records, clear process alignment, and consistent handling of transaction data. IEEE 2418.7-2021 can help reduce ambiguity in design and implementation by giving teams a common technical reference for blockchain use in this context. That supports better coordination, more controlled system behavior, and improved confidence when evaluating compliance, integration, and process consistency across participating organizations.
